1. Off Shoulder Satin Ball Gown

An off shoulder satin ball gown is perfect if you want a classic bridal look with a grand shape. The smooth satin fabric gives the gown a polished finish, while the full skirt brings ceremony-level drama. This style looks especially beautiful with a structured bodice, folded neckline, and a defined waist. Keep the accessories clean so the gown stays the focus. Pearl studs, a simple bracelet, and a long veil are enough. For shoes, choose ivory satin pumps or block heels if you want more comfort. This gown works well for formal indoor weddings, hotel venues, and elegant evening celebrations where you want a timeless entrance.

21. Off Shoulder Mikado Wedding Gown

An off shoulder mikado wedding gown is perfect for brides who love structure and a crisp finish. Mikado has a heavier feel than satin, so it holds shape beautifully in ball gown, A-line, and fitted silhouettes. The fabric looks smooth and luxurious without needing much decoration. A folded neckline or sculpted bodice can make the gown feel modern and clean. Pair it with pearl earrings, a structured veil, and classic ivory heels. Because the fabric has presence, avoid oversized accessories. This gown is ideal for formal weddings, grand venues, and brides who want a polished dress that feels timeless and architectural.

23. Off Shoulder Basque Waist Wedding Gown

An off shoulder basque waist wedding gown has a beautifully shaped bodice that dips slightly below the natural waist. This creates a lengthened torso and a graceful, old-world bridal feel. It works especially well with full skirts, lace overlays, and structured satin. The off shoulder neckline balances the defined waist and keeps the upper body soft. Style it with a long veil, small earrings, and classic pumps for a refined outfit. If the gown has detailed seaming, avoid a belt so the waistline stays clean. This dress is lovely for formal weddings, estate venues, and brides who want a romantic silhouette with structure.
